The Science of Extraction: How Grind Size Shapes Flavor

To truly appreciate the importance of coffee grind size, we must first understand the fundamental process at play: extraction. When hot water comes into contact with ground coffee, it dissolves and carries away various compounds. These compounds are what give coffee its distinct flavor, aroma, body, and acidity. The goal of brewing is to extract the optimal amount of these compounds – not too much, not too little – to achieve a balanced and delicious cup.

The rate and efficiency of extraction are directly proportional to the surface area of the coffee grounds. Imagine a whole coffee bean; its surface area is minimal. Grinding it increases the surface area exponentially, exposing more of the bean’s interior to water. However, the exact size of these particles is key to controlling the flow of water and the speed of dissolution.

Surface Area and Contact Time: The Dynamic Duo

A finer grind means more surface area is exposed to the water. This accelerates the extraction process because there are more points of contact for the water to dissolve soluble solids. Conversely, a coarser grind presents less surface area, slowing down extraction. The relationship between grind size and contact time is critical for each brewing method:

The flow rate of water through the coffee bed is also profoundly affected by grind size. Finer grounds pack more densely, creating greater resistance to water flow. This increased resistance prolongs the contact time, which is desirable for methods like espresso where pressure is used to force water through the tightly packed grounds. Coarser grounds, on the other hand, allow water to pass through more freely, making them suitable for methods where water simply drips or steeps, like pour-over or French Press, to avoid clogging or over-extraction. Under-extraction vs. Over-extraction: The Flavor Spectrum

Understanding the consequences of incorrect grind size is fundamental to troubleshooting your brew:

Under-extraction

Occurs when not enough soluble solids are dissolved from the coffee grounds. This typically happens when the grind is too coarse for the brewing method, or the contact time is too short. The resulting coffee often tastes:

If your coffee tastes like weak, sour tea, your grind is likely too coarse. Adjusting to a finer grind will allow for more extraction, bringing out the desired sweetness and balance.

Over-extraction

Happens when too many soluble solids, including undesirable bitter compounds, are dissolved. This usually occurs when the grind is too fine for the brewing method, or the contact time is excessively long. Over-extracted coffee often tastes:

If your coffee leaves a lingering bitter taste or a dry sensation in your mouth, your grind is probably too fine. A coarser grind will reduce the rate of extraction, preventing the release of these bitter compounds and allowing the sweeter, more balanced notes to shine.

Table 1: Coffee Grind Size Comparison for Popular Brewing Methods
Grind Size Description & Analogy Primary Brewing Methods Typical Extraction Time/Flow Key Flavor Characteristic
Coarse Rough, chunky particles like sea salt. French Press, Cold Brew, Percolator Long immersion (4-24+ min) Full-bodied, mellow, minimal bitterness
Medium-Coarse Gritty, like rough sand or turbinado sugar. Chemex, Clever Dripper Moderate drip/immersion (3-5 min) Clean, balanced, less sediment
Medium Similar to beach sand or table salt. Automatic Drip Coffee Makers, Siphon Standard drip/immersion (3-6 min) Balanced, consistent, versatile
Medium-Fine Finer than table salt, like granulated sugar. V60 Pour Over, Kalita Wave, Aeropress (standard) Shorter drip/immersion (2-3 min) Brighter, aromatic, faster extraction
Fine Powdery with subtle grit, like table sugar. Espresso, Moka Pot (traditional) Very short, high-pressure (25-30 sec) Intense, rich, crema-focused
Extra-Fine / Pulverized Like flour or talcum powder, completely smooth. Turkish Coffee Boiled directly in water (short) Extremely strong, traditional unfiltered

This table serves as a quick reference, but remember that minor adjustments within these categories can profoundly impact your final cup. Always start with the recommended grind and fine-tune based on taste.

The Right Tool for the Job: Burr Grinders vs. Blade Grinders

Having established the paramount importance of coffee grind size, the next logical step is to consider the equipment that enables this precision: the coffee grinder. It’s a common misconception that all grinders are created equal, or that a cheap blade grinder is “good enough.” For any serious coffee enthusiast, the choice of grinder is almost as critical as the beans themselves, and it directly impacts your ability to achieve the ideal coffee grind size for your chosen brewing method.

Fundamentally, grinders fall into two main categories: blade grinders and burr grinders. The difference between them is stark and has profound implications for the quality of your coffee.

Blade Grinders: The Compromise

How they work: Blade grinders, often resembling food blenders, use a spinning blade to chop and shatter coffee beans.

Burr Grinders: Precision and Consistency

How they work: Burr grinders use two abrasive surfaces (burrs) that grind coffee beans between them. One burr remains stationary while the other rotates, crushing the beans into a uniform size as they pass through an adjustable gap.

Burr grinders themselves come in two main configurations:

Flat Burr Grinders

Feature two parallel, ring-shaped burrs with cutting edges. Beans are fed between them and ground as they move from the center outwards.

Conical Burr Grinders

Comprise two cone-shaped burrs, one fitting inside the other. Beans are crushed between the conical burrs.

Both flat and conical burr grinders, when well-made, are excellent choices. The choice often comes down to personal preference, budget, and specific brewing needs. Start with Quality Beans

No amount of grinding mastery can compensate for poor quality beans. Always begin with fresh, whole beans from a reputable roaster. Look for a roast date (not a “best by” date), ideally within 2-3 weeks of purchase. Stale beans have lost most of their volatile aromatics, and even the most precise grind won’t resurrect them. Freshness provides a strong foundation for excellent extraction.

Grind Just Before Brewing

This is arguably the most crucial tip for preserving flavor. As soon as coffee beans are ground, their surface area dramatically increases, exposing them to oxygen. This accelerates the staling process, causing precious aromatics to evaporate and flavors to degrade rapidly. Within minutes of grinding, coffee begins to lose its vibrancy.

Calibrate Your Grinder

Grinder settings are not universal. A “medium” setting on one grinder might be a “medium-fine” on another. You need to calibrate your grinder to your specific machine and beans.

Storing Your Grinds (Or Not)

As mentioned, grinding coffee accelerates staling. If you absolutely must grind in advance (e.g., for office use or camping), store the grounds in an airtight, opaque container in a cool, dark place for the shortest possible time. Never store ground coffee in the refrigerator, as it can absorb odors and moisture. The best advice remains: grind fresh, every time.
